Abstract

Bali cattle are well-adapted to tropical climates and produce stable, standard-compliant carcasses. This study evaluated carcass traits and marbling scores in nine male Bali cattle (206–245 kg) fed with herbal molasses block (HMB) supplements containing fermented pineapple peel. The cattle were randomly assigned to three dietary treatments (3 replicates each) in a Completely Randomized Design:The research material consisted of: Nine male Bali cattle weighing 206-245 kg, concentrate composed of local ingredients, including: pineapple peel fermented with lactic acid bacteria, ground corn, rice bran, molasses and HMB. Nine Bali cattle were placed in individual pens Randomly Based on a Completely Randomized design with 3 treatments and 3 replications. Feeding treatment: P0 = 39% Ground corn + 61% rice bran + 0% fermented pineapple peel + field grass (adlibitum); P1 = 15% ground corn + 65% rice bran + 20% fermented pineapple peel LAB + field grass (ad libitum) and P2 = 12% ground corn + 73% rice bran + 15% pineapple peel without lactic acid bacteria fermentation + field grass + HMB (adlibitum). The research variables consisting of carcass characteristics and marbling scores were analyzed using analysis of variance using the SPSS version 25 program. The results of the study showed that the addition of pineapple peel without lactic acid bacteria fermentation of 15% in the ration and herbal molasses block (P2) produced carcasses of 52.34% significantly (P>0.05) higher than carcasses in P0 (50.55%) and P1 (49.70%). Carcass length ranges from 144.50±0.50-155.50±4.50 cm. The meat index ranges from 0.89 to 0.98. The area of the rib eye ranged from 28.50-33.00 cm2 and was not significantly different (P>0.05) between treatments. The marbling score of male Bali beef based on treatment was 1.81. The use of fermented pineapple peel in the form of HMB can improve the quality characteristics of Bali male cattle carcasses with a carcass percentage reaching 52.34%; carcass length 155.50 cm, meat index 0.89 and rib eye area 28.50 cm2. The resulting meat has a relatively low marbling score, bright meat color with white meat fat.
